In referring to an organism in writing, such as in a newspaper, textbook, or lab report, which of these rules should be followed?"

(1) Underline or italicize genus

(2) Underline or italicize species

(3) First letter of species should be uppercase

(4) First letter of genus should be uppercase

A
1,2,4
B
1, 2, 3
C
2, 3, 4
D
1, 3, 4

Share this question

For Instagram sharing, use “Apps” on mobile or copy the link.

Text Solution

Verified by Experts
The correct answer is:
A

Scientific names: Genus → capitalized, Species → lowercase, both italicized or underlined.
